March Means The Beginning Of Gun Show Season

March: gun shows, buy a new weapon, try out new ammo/optic, look for people selling now that gun season is done. A solid rifle is an absolute must-have for a successful deer season, but picking out the right rifle for you is no easy task. You need a rifle with enough power to drop a whitetail reliably, but without too much recoil. Lighter cartridges usually shoot flatter, while heavier rounds tend to penetrate better upon impact. Your grandad swears by his old 30-30 with iron sights, but your friend mentions he shoots 8.6 Blackout suppressed with a red dot. I’m just scratching the surface of the debate on a deer hunting gun, but you get my point!
